The latest iteration of Sony’s high-end Bluetooth headphones features a more modern design, and in my opinion (which is of course subjective), a sleeker look with its slimmed-down stems (although the ear cups no longer fold). The new model includes proprietary 30mm drivers (compared to 40mm in the previous generation) designed to deliver a more natural sound and more precise bass (indeed, the previous generation emphasized this part of the spectrum, but the bass was not always well controlled). It also boasts improved active noise cancellation, particularly in mid and high frequencies, eight microphones, new synthetic leather, while maintaining touch controls supported by a physical button for different ANC modes, a mini-jack port, and a USB-C port.
30 Hours of Battery Life
Sony highlights enhanced voice quality in calls thanks to four beamforming microphones (out of the eight included in the headphones) and machine learning algorithms. The headphones support AAC, SBC, LDAC codecs, proprietary DSEE Extreme upscaling, 360 Reality Audio, and weigh 250 grams (254g for the XM4 model). With ANC enabled, the battery life is 30 hours (or 40 hours without). In summary, these headphones are certainly one of the best options available on the market.
